It is agreed that all calls for emergency medical service that are received by <br /> <br />COUNTY shall be referred to the CITY OF PARIS AMBULANCE SERVICE operated by <br /> <br />CITY. <br /> <br />22. In the event that the COUNTY desires to discontinue emergency medical service <br /> <br /> <br />at the end of this contract, being September 30, 2001, COUNTY shall give written notice to the <br /> <br />CITY on or before June I, 2001, of its desire to cancel service. If COUNTY fails to give notice <br /> <br /> <br />of discontinuance of emergency medical service beyond the end of this contract, CITY wil1 <br /> <br /> <br />deliver to COUNTY on or before August 31,2001, rates and contract price upon which it wil1 <br /> <br /> <br />deliver service, and thereafter, on or before October I, 200 I, COUNTY will execute the contract <br /> <br /> <br />for service for the additional term upon the same terms and conditions as stated herein. <br /> <br />23. The parties to this contract hereby covenant and agree that the amounts paid under <br /> <br />this contract and pursuant to the terms hereof fairly and equitably compensate the performing party <br /> <br />for the services or functions performed under the contract. Furthermore, the parties covenant and <br /> <br />agree that each party paying for the performance of governmental functions or services shall make <br /> <br />the payments required thereof from current revenues available to the paying party. <br /> <br />EXECUTED on the 13th day of September, 2000. <br />CITY OF PARIS, PARIS, TEXAS <br /> <br />By: <br /> <br />Michael J.
